Total healthcare spending as a share of GDP in Moldova
Moldova: Total healthcare spending as a share of GDP was 6.7% in 2023. ▼ Falling
Total healthcare spending as a share of GDP in Moldova, 2000–2023
Source: World Health Organization - Global Health Observatory (2026) – with minor processing by Our World in Data. Measured in %.
Analysis
In 2023, total healthcare spending as a share of gdp in Moldova stood at 6.7%.
That represents a change of down 3.3% on the previous year and down 22.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total healthcare spending as a share of gdp in Moldova peaked at 13.7% in 2009 and was at its lowest, 5.9%, in 2000.
That places Moldova 93rd out of 195 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 24 years of available data.
Total healthcare spending as a share of GDP in Moldova, year by year
| Year | % |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2000 | 5.9% | — |
| 2001 | 6.2% | +5.2% |
| 2002 | 7.4% | +18.8% |
| 2003 | 7.0% | -5.2% |
| 2004 | 9.0% | +27.8% |
| 2005 | 9.6% | +6.5% |
| 2006 | 10.5% | +10.3% |
| 2007 | 11.0% | +4.5% |
| 2008 | 10.9% | -0.6% |
| 2009 | 13.7% | +24.9% |
| 2010 | 10.1% | -25.9% |
| 2011 | 9.1% | -10.2% |
| 2012 | 9.1% | +0.5% |
| 2013 | 8.7% | -5.0% |
| 2014 | 8.7% | +0.6% |
| 2015 | 8.5% | -2.7% |
| 2016 | 7.6% | -10.3% |
| 2017 | 7.1% | -6.5% |
| 2018 | 6.7% | -5.9% |
| 2019 | 6.5% | -3.1% |
| 2020 | 7.0% | +7.8% |
| 2021 | 7.7% | +10.6% |
| 2022 | 7.0% | -10.1% |
| 2023 | 6.7% | -3.3% |
